GithubHelp home page GithubHelp logo

vdndev / development-server Goto Github PK

View Code? Open in Web Editor NEW

This project forked from joaoafrmartins/development-server

0.0 1.0 0.0 239 KB

License: MIT License

HTML 0.60% CoffeeScript 87.23% CSS 12.17%

development-server's Introduction

Atom Development Server

https://github.com/joaoafrmartins/atom-development-server/

A screenshot of your spankin' package

Features

Static Http Server

  • a static file http server

Live Reload Server

  • livereload html changes in the browser or the preview tab

Terminal

  • execute a terminal session from inside atom editor

    Notes:
    
        - If you start atom using a terminal window you migth have to close
    the terminal you used to launch atom
    
        - If you clone the git repository and are having trouble with pty.js
      try running apm install atom-development-server and copy pty.js
      from the node_modules folder.
    
    [pty.js#83](https://github.com/chjj/pty.js/issues/83)
    

Browser Tabs

  • html preview inside atom panes

Note: the browser config section allows you to embed multiple iframes inside atom

    "browser": {
      "tabs": [
        {
          "split": "right",
          "title": "Preview",
          "changeFocus": false,
          "searchAllPanes": true,
          "uri": "http://localhost:8080"
        },
        {
          "split": "right",
          "title": "Specs",
          "changeFocus": false,
          "searchAllPanes": true,
          "uri": "http://localhost:8080/specs.html"
        }
      ]
    }

Custom Shortcuts

  • subscribe to events and execute custom actions

  • each action will be mapped to a button wich trigger the specified action

  • the action value should be a bash command (ex: npm run test)

  • you can subscribe to one or more atom core events:

    Note: the autobuild option allows you to toggle the subscriptions on or off.

    "shortcuts": {
      "subscriptions": {
        "core:save": ["build"]
      },
      "actions": {
        "build": "npm run build"
      }
    }
    

development-server's People

Contributors

joaoafrmartins avatar

Watchers

 avatar

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    ๐Ÿ––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. ๐Ÿ“Š๐Ÿ“ˆ๐ŸŽ‰

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google โค๏ธ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.